Hi all — if your ReportForge export plugin started throwing "invalid signature" errors this week, here's the deal. Our patch for timezone handling (exports were stamping everything in the server's local zone instead of the workspace zone) also bumped the manifest schema, which invalidated signatures made with the old toolchain. Regenerate your manifest with toolchain 1.7 and re-sign. Sorry for the churn — DST bugs made us rush it. For re-signing, use the current plugin signing key shown below.

deploy key for kagup-bawig: bky9_ZMq28eTw9

Leadership Review Briefing — Inventory Write-Down

For sales leads. We will record a write-down on the Arbolite fixture line this quarter. Slow turnover and the redesign of the Cressmont range left roughly 40% of stock unsellable at list price. Discounted clearance begins next month through outlet channels only; standard pricing holds elsewhere. Please steer customers toward the new range and avoid committing to Arbolite restocks. The broader plan behind this move follows confidentially.

board note of fajop-tagaf: Headcount on the Gilion team goes from 66 to 130 by the end of April. Gross margin on Gilion came in at 20 percent against a plan of 42 percent.

### Step 4: Stabilize the integration tests

Heads up: the Tollgate payments suite is flaky mostly because tests share one sandbox ledger. Before migrating, give each test run its own namespace and bump the settlement poll timeout — the old default is way too tight. Once that's in place, reruns should drop to near zero. The test harness picks up these configuration values at startup.

config for hahip-yajep:
holix:
  log_level: error
  metrics_host: metrics.holix.qorvellabs.internal
  pin: 9600
  pool_size: 8

INTERNAL MEMO — Finance Team Only

Re: Term Sheet from Caldrey Systems

Caldrey's revised term sheet arrived Tuesday. Key points: a three-year supply commitment, volume rebates tiered at 8% and 12%, and an exclusivity clause covering the Velmora product line. Lena Harwick has flagged the exclusivity language as potentially restrictive given our pipeline with other partners. Please model cash impact under both tiers before Friday's review. Our position going into negotiations is noted below.

board note of kahag-baguf: The finance team signed off on a budget of $419.2 million for Project Gorvan.